Open an Online Business Bank Account

An online business bank account refers to a digital platform provided by financial institutions that enables businesses to manage their financial transactions online. It serves as a secure and convenient tool for businesses to conduct their banking operations remotely, reducing the need for physical visits to the bank.

Description:

An online business bank account is a specialized account designed to cater to the financial needs of businesses operating in the modern digital age. It provides an array of features and services to help businesses streamline their financial management process, including but not limited to, accepting payments, making transactions, and tracking cash flows.

Features:

  1. Secure Access: Online business bank accounts prioritize security as a top priority. Financial institutions employ advanced encryption techniques to ensure the confidentiality of sensitive business data. Secure login protocols, multi-factor authentication, and other security measures protect business funds and guard against potential cyber threats.
  2. Online Transactions: This type of account allows businesses to carry out various transactions online, eliminating the need for paper-based checks and manual intervention. Features may include bill payments, fund transfers, payroll management, direct deposit, and handling electronic payments from customers.
  3. Account Management: Businesses can enjoy the convenience of managing their finances from anywhere with an internet connection. Through the online portal, they can monitor balances, view transaction histories, download statements, set up alerts, and reconcile accounts, providing a comprehensive overview of their financial position.
  4. Integration with Accounting Software: Online business bank accounts often integrate seamlessly with popular accounting software, enabling businesses to synchronize their banking transactions with their financial records. This integration eliminates the need for manual data entry, reducing errors and saving valuable time.

Benefits:

  1. Time-saving: Opening an online business bank account minimizes the time spent on traditional in-person banking tasks. Business owners and employees can focus on core operations, optimizing productivity and efficiency.
  2. Accessibility: Online business bank accounts offer 24/7 access to financial services, empowering businesses to manage their transactions and cash flows at their convenience. This accessibility allows for prompt decision-making and facilitates timely financial reporting.
  3. Lower Costs: Online banking generally has lower transaction fees compared to traditional banking methods. Businesses can take advantage of reduced charges for electronic transactions, avoiding the costs associated with paper checks, postage, and in-branch visits.
  4. Enhanced Record Keeping: With an online business bank account, businesses can effortlessly keep track of their financial activities. Detailed transaction records, readily available statements, and online banking tools aid in accurate and comprehensive bookkeeping, simplifying tax reporting and audits.

Considerations:

  1. Business Requirements: Before opening an online business bank account, it is essential to assess the specific needs of your business. Different financial institutions offer varying features, services, and fee structures. Evaluating the compatibility of the account with your business requirements and long-term goals is crucial.
  2. Security Measures: While online business bank accounts employ advanced security measures, businesses should also take initiatives to protect their online banking credentials. Implementing robust password protocols, regularly updating antivirus software, and educating employees about cybersecurity best practices are vital steps to safeguard sensitive financial information.
